However, 2020 was also the year Jeffrey Katzenberg launched his most ambitious and, to some, controversial venture: Quibi. Short for "Quick Bites," Quibi was a mobile-focused streaming service designed to deliver short-form content exclusively to smartphones. The hype surrounding the launch was immense, and the funding round was staggering. Katzenberg managed to raise nearly $2 billion from a who's who of investors, including the likes of The Chernin Group, AT&T, and various Hollywood power brokers. This infusion of capital represented a massive influx of assets into his orbit and significantly impacted his net worth on paper. The service was positioned as the next big thing in entertainment, and for a brief moment in mid-2020, it seemed like the veteran media mogul might have cracked the code for the next generation of viewing.

The commercialization of his IP has further solidified his financial standing through the sale of books and merchandise. Limmy is the author of several bestselling books, including "The Limmy Show: The Book" and "Daft Wee Stories," which compile his signature humor and illustrated stories. These publications tap into his dedicated fanbase, offering a tangible product that extends the lifespan of his comedic work beyond the ephemeral nature of video streams. Additionally, a steady stream of merchandise, including t-shirts, hoodies, and various novelty items featuring his iconic characters and catchphrases, provides another significant revenue channel. This merchandise functions as both a profitable business venture and a form of branding, allowing his fans to publicly display their allegiance to his uniquely Scottish brand of humor, thereby perpetuating his cultural relevance and, in turn, his earning potential.
